    Body panels were also made in Spain by NMQ, to a higher steel quality than those by British Steel also. That's why AUTHI Minis are the least prone to rust than any others. The whole car had to be produced in Spain except minor parts at the begining like Smiths gauges later replaced by Veglia Bressel from Spain.

      @@bernardwarr4187 that information is incorrect. AUTHI Mini bodies were 100% built in Spain with Spanish steel. It was mandatory in Franco's regime. Also, Authi founder company was a steel company which previously manufactured engines for other factories in Spain (Renault, etc). Only the very first units of the Morris 1100 (first model built by Authi) were made with assembled bodypanels from the UK until the steel press was finished. Even the electrics and gauges were identical to Smiths but made in Spain by Laviral and other electric parts were copies from Lucas, made by Spanish Femsa.

      @@bernardwarr4187 Once BL took control of AUTHI in 1970 and matched specifications and brochures with UK Minis, Mk3 Spanish and British 850/1000 cars from late 1970 onwards were almost identical (except CV joints, steering wheels, etc.) Spanish 1275GT is a traditional round nose bodyshell and dash, and the 1300 Cooper is very similar to the Italian Cooper. Previous Spanish Mk2 Minis built by AUTHI as a 100% independent company were more luxurious, with leather seats, wooden steering wheels, disc brakes and Hydrolastic suspension, ashtrays everywhere, etc. (not very profitable for the Spanish market of the 60's). Best thing about AUTHI Minis is the steel quality which was a bit less prone to rust than UK Minis (not just due to the climate) and much less than Rover Minis. Also heater were factory standard for all cars. Yes, it is possible and nowadays it is not uncommon to have the CV joints upgraded.

    Mini's also were made here in Australia from March 1961, known as the Morris 850. Here they were Morris's & then mover on to Leyland
    In October 1978 local production of Minis ceased in Leyland's Enfield plant
    in New South Wales. A total of 176,284 Minis had been built.
